Sanjay Raut attacks ‘CM Eknath Shinde and his 40 thieves alliance,’ says this is all pretence

Eknath Shinde: Amid the ongoing political crisis in Maharashtra veteran Shiva Sena(UBT) leader and Rajya Sabha MP Sanjay Raut has launched a staunch attack on Eknath Shinde’s camp for instigating faction related conflict among the political parties. Raut also responded to Ajit Pawar comments on Sharad Pawar’s age and cited the example of late Shiva Sena Supremo Balasaheb Thackrey. “He (Sharad Pawar) always inspires us. Balasaheb Thackeray was 84-86 years old, we always drew inspiration and strength from him. It is not about the age.” Raut told ANI.

MP Sanjay Raut had also claimed that he was in touch with 17-18 MLAs from Shinde’s camp “We are not saying that they are coming to us but since the past week, they have contacted us expressing their displeasure. Now also, four MLAs called me. Eighteen MLAs have contacted. It is not that they have joined us, the decision can only be taken by Uddhav Thackery.”

Maharashtra Industries Minister Uday Samant then proceeded to dismissed Raut’s claims by stating that 6 of UBTs MLAs are in his contact and wanted to jump ship form UBT to Eknath camp. Meanwhile party leader and Member of Maharashtra Legislative Council (MLC) Neelam Gorhe has joined the Shiv Sena in the presence of CM Eknath Shinde.

Sanjay Raut had earlier claimed that Eknath Shinde left because of AJit Pawar and now they are putting up a show where they have joined hands again. Due to Ajit Pawar, they (the Shinde faction) left Shiv Sena, and now they have joined each other…CM Eknath Shinde and his 40 thieves are saying that they are with us…This is all pretence,” MP Sanjay Raut told ANI.

NCP crisis deepens

Over the last few days, NCP factions have been muddling over legitimacy and this event has drawn sharp comments from both sides. During a meeting in Mumbai Ajit Pawar had said “In other parties, leaders retire after an age. In BJP, leaders retire at 75, when are you going to stop? You should also give new people a chance. If we make mistakes, tell us. Your age is 83, will you ever stop or not? You give us blessings.”

Sharad Pawar had responded during the National Executive meet in Delhi by saying that no worries if his age is 82 or 92, all that matters is effectiveness and effectiveness is the essential bottom-line. Supirya Sule said that age is just a number and several tycoons like Amitabh Bachchan, Ratan Tata and Cyrus S. Poonawalla all are over the age of 80. “Do they look tired?”, she added. She claimed even at 83 there is no match for Sharad Pawar.

Ajit Pawar had dismissed at National executive meet in Delhi as illegitimate. After a meeting between rival factions in Mumbai, Ajit filed a request to Election commission of India (EIC) to grant his faction NCP symbol as they are the legitimate representatives. Sharad Pawar has refuted all claims made by Ajit and maintains that he is still the party president. He has conceded that if the majority holds against him he will be bounded by the party’s decision “The party is paramount, and I am bound by the party’s decisions,” He also refused to call Ajit a ‘cheater’ over his act.

No need for mediation

Yesterday Ajit Pawar had met Maharashtra Navnirman Sena leader Abhijit Panse, sparking rumors of a truce between Uddhav and Raj Thackrey. Sanjay Raut responded to this by saying “there’s no need for mediation to talk to Raj Thackeray…Uddhav Thackeray and Raj Thackeray are brothers” He further added that naturally state of political situation in state was discussed during his meeting with Abhijit Panse but no proposal has been forwarded by him.

When asked about Neelam Gorhe’s departure from the UBT outfit, Raut did not make a direct comment and counter claimed that he is in contact of 17-18 MLAs of Shiv Sen. A few moments after this Neelam Gorhe formally joined Shiva Sena in presence of Eknath Shinde.

Shiv Sena MLA Sanjay Shirsat attacked Raut and said.“One should not take Sanjay Raut seriously. He and Vinayak Raut are specialists in spreading fake news and rumours. If any MLAs are in touch with you, reveal at least one name.”
